Gin-nader

Gin Nader worked on the IBM/OpenJCEPlus repository, focusing on enhancing the reliability of cryptographic operations through targeted bug fixing. During the month, Gin identified and resolved a memory leak in buffer handling by correcting pointer arithmetic, ensuring that offsets were not improperly added to pointers. This fix improved the stability and safety of memory management routines under production-like workloads. Using C programming and applying expertise in cryptography and memory management, Gin’s work addressed a critical risk area for the project. The depth of the debugging and patch delivery demonstrated a strong understanding of low-level systems and readiness for production deployment.
